Bikini waxing defined.

 

Bikini waxing has several different names.

The French wax is basically everything that hangs out of your underpants (the basic bikini).

Different people refer to the Brazilian bikini wax differently. Some refer to it as everything and others refer to it as leaving a landing strip. The Sphinx or Playboy wax is everything waxed off from the belly button to the anus. Some people prefer to leave a small patch and some want it totally bare. It's not just for women anymore. More and more men are now seeking the Sphinx or Brazilian waxing.

 

Considering a Brazilian?

Before waxing... Don't get waxed right before or during your period. Your skin is more acidic during this time and your skin will be more sensitive to being waxed. Don't get waxed if you are on any medicine that makes you sun sensitive. This makes the skin extremely sensitive to being waxed. Three weeks hair growth ideal for waxing, but a minimum of 2 weeks is a must. Make sure your technician is experienced. I recommend hard wax for the genital area. It does not stick to the labia or mucous membranes like most traditional waxes and does not leave the area sticky. After waxing, no oils, creams, lotions....these clog the pores and can cause folliculitis. No spandex or panty hose for a few days. Need clothing where the skin can breathe. I've not had any clients really uncomfortable afterwards but if they are I recommend tucks pads or a mild hydrocortisone cream. The first wax is uncomfortable due to the amount of hair being removed. Maintenance waxing is recommended every 4 weeks. The hair thins out and each time waxed it is less painful.

 

Why should I apply antioxidants and which ones should I apply on my skin?

Everyone should apply antioxidants and sunscreen daily. Oxidation is a process of aging. By applying antioxidants you can slow down this process. Several studies show by applying topical vitamin C serum to your skin will increase the effectiveness of your sunscreen, stimulate collagen to help decrease wrinkles and pore size. Your vitamin C needs to be L-ascorbic acid, at least 10%, and at a lowered ph of about 2.8 to be able to penetrate and be absorbed into the skin.
